CD117, also known as c-Kit, is a receptor tyrosine kinase involved in cell growth, survival, and differentiation. It is expressed on various cell types, including hematopoietic stem cells, mast cells, melanocytes, and interstitial cells of Cajal in the gastrointestinal tract. CD117 plays a critical role in normal development and immune function, and its dysregulation is associated with several diseases, including cancers such as gastrointestinal stromal tumors (GIST) and acute myeloid leukemia (AML). Additionally, CD117 is a marker for cancer stem cells in some solid tumors and is targeted in cancer therapies.
